<br />SECTION IX. Expenses and Maintenance. For the purpose of <br />defraying the expenses of the company, of whatsoever kind, and of pay- <br />ing the cost of maintenance, management, construction, operation, re- <br />pair, and such indebtedness as they may legally incur, the Board may <br />be necessary and proper to raise the money or revenue required. All <br />such assessments shall be apportioned equally among all the shares of <br />stock issued by the company. The assessments shall be payable to the <br />secretary-treasurer of the company at the office of said company in <br />two equal installments on or before the 1st day of March and the 1st <br />day of July respectively, in each year, such assessments to be levied <br />in accordance with and subject to the limitations as prescribed by the <br />laws of the State of Colorado. <br /> <br />SECTION X. Authority to Shut Off Water. In addition <br />to the other PO,wer of the company to enforce collection of the <br />assessments levied by the Board of Directors the said board shall have <br />power thirty (30) days after the due date of such assessment if the <br />same have not been paid at that time, ~o close the headgate of any wa- <br />ter user who is delinquent in such payment. <br /> <br />SECTION XI. Unissued Stock. All stock of this <br />company before sale thereof to intended water users shall have no vot- <br />ing power and shall not be subj ect to any assessment, repair or <br />maintenance charge of any kind made or levied by this company, but <br />shall for all purposes until so sold, be regarded as unissued stock. <br /> <br />SECTION XII. Additional Rules and Regulations. The <br />Board of Directors of this company shall have power and authority to <br />make all such rules and regulations as they may seem expedient, <br />concerning the transfer of registration of certificates of stock of <br />this company. <br /> <br />ARTICLE XI <br />MISCELLANEOUS <br /> <br />i <br /> <br />SECTION I. Subject of Laws. This company may <br />accept and avail itself of or subject itself to the provisions of any <br />law or laws enacted or that may be enacted by Congress or the legisla- <br />tive assembly of the State which may be applicable to corporations or- <br />ganized for like purposes as this company. Such acceptances or <br />subjection shall be valid when ratified by at least two-thirds of the <br />shares represented by the votes cast at any annual election or at any <br />special election called for the ratification thereof. Notice of such <br />election shall be given as herein prescribed stating the purpose <br />thereof. <br /> <br />SECTION II. Fines and Penalties.
